Job description

Overview
If you enjoy working outdoors in a professional and safe environment, consider a career with Bartlett Tree Experts! At Bartlett, we value a strong culture of excellence in safety, scientific research, lifelong learning, and career development.
As an Arborist Climber Trainee, you will be an integral member of a tree care crew working alongside Bartlett's dedicated team of arborists, gaining practical field experience in scientific tree and shrub care on commercial and residential properties. This is a unique entry-level opportunity to develop your career in arboriculture through hands-on, on-the-job training.

Responsibilities
As an Arborist Climber Trainee, you will play an important role in:
  • Learning through on-the-job training to safely perform all aspects of arboriculture, including:
    • Tree climbing
    • Pruning
    • Rigging
    • Cabling and bracing
    • Removal of hazardous trees
    • Tree identification
    • Properly maintaining and operating equipment (hand tools, chainsaws, chippers, and aerial lifts)
    • Implementing work zone safety procedures
    • Assisting Arborist Climbers and Arborist Crew Leaders working on the ground and aloft
    • Assisting with driving, backing, dumping, and parking duties
  • Learning, understanding, and adhering to all safety rules and company safety policies

Qualifications
  • A passion for nature, the environment, and the outdoors
  • Interest in working outdoors year-round in all weather conditions
  • Valid driver's license
  • A positive attitude, willingness to learn, and ability to work on a multi-disciplinary team
  • Prior tree care, landscaping, forestry, turf care, or horticulture experience is preferred but not required
  • Degree in Arboriculture, Forestry, Horticulture, Turfgrass, Environmental Science, Plant Science, Outdoor Recreation, Agriculture or a related field is preferred but not required
